 Two computer industry pioneers died in the past week.
 Harry Huskey worked on ENIAC, the Pilot ACE, SWAC, and the Bendix G-15. He was also known
for helping overseas universities start their CS programs. Harry was 101.
 Bob Taylor was an ARPAnet pioneer and Xerox PARC executive. He was 85.
